Exploring the Expectations & Implications for Leaders
How good is the quality of teaching and learning in your Key Stage One? As a school leader, how do you know? How confident do you feel in understanding and articulating this?
It has always been important that KS1 practice offers continuity from the EYFS, providing an approach to teaching and learning which both reflects the developmental stage of the children and offers increasing challenge, enabling all pupils to make progress towards end of Key Stage expectations. Schools are required to closely examine how the whole learning journey is connected and sequenced. Therefore it is essential that school leaders know how to best achieve this through teaching, learning and the effective use of the learning environment.
During this seminar we examine what research and data tell us about the development of 5, 6 & 7-year-old children, how they learn best and how this should be reflected in practice. Senior Leaders will be supported to evaluate their current KS1 provision to ensure that pedagogical approaches connect meaningfully to the curriculum and that key learning behaviours underpinning academic attainment are prioritised.
Benefits:
Leaders strengthen understanding of effective, high-quality practice and provision in KS1
Leaders gain support with strategies to accurately evaluate the quality of practice in KS1
Reflect on an effective approach to the whole learning journey as children transition from EYFS through to KS1
Consider the key principles of child development and recognise the importance of planning for the ways that children learn best in KS1
Heads, Senior Leaders & KS1 Leaders
